Key Features That Impact Trade-In Prices
Several features of the Google Pixel 5a contribute to its trade-in value. These include the device’s overall condition, hardware specifications, and software support. Highlighting these features can make a significant difference when negotiating trade-in deals.
Device Condition
The physical state of the Pixel 5a is crucial. Devices with minimal scratches, no cracks, and fully functional buttons fetch higher trade-in prices. A clean screen and intact body are essential for maximizing value.
Battery Health
Battery longevity impacts trade-in offers. Devices with a healthy battery that retains most of its original capacity are more desirable. A device with a degraded battery may see a reduction in trade-in value.
Hardware Features
The Pixel 5a’s key hardware features, such as the camera system, display quality, and water resistance, influence its trade-in worth. Devices with fully functional hardware and no defects are valued higher.
Software Updates and Security
Timely software updates and security patches demonstrate that the device is well-maintained. A device running the latest Android version is more attractive for trade-in, potentially increasing its value.
Additional Factors Affecting Trade-In Prices
Beyond hardware and condition, other factors can influence trade-in prices. These include the device’s color, storage capacity, and whether it is unlocked or carrier-locked. Unlocked devices generally command higher trade-in prices.
Color and Storage
Popular colors and higher storage options tend to fetch better trade-in prices. Devices with more storage (such as 128GB) are often valued higher than lower-capacity models.
Carrier Lock Status
Unlocked Pixel 5a devices are more versatile for buyers, leading to better trade-in offers. Carrier-locked devices may see reduced trade-in values due to limited resale options.
Tips to Maximize Your Trade-In Value
- Keep the device in good physical condition by protecting it with cases and screen protectors.
- Ensure the battery health is optimal before trade-in, possibly replacing the battery if needed.
- Update the device to the latest software version to demonstrate it is well-maintained.
- Remove all personal data and perform a factory reset before trade-in.
- Check if your device is unlocked to maximize its value.
